It’s about an episode of the old 80’s televison show she was on with Susan Saint James, “Kate and Allie”. It’s the episode in which Susan, “Kate”, was stuck in her office with the power out. She was there with some other guy and they started talking while waiting for the power to come back on. Well they hit it off and, I can’t remember exactly, but at one point one of them asked the other out. Well, the power came back and it revelled the mystery man as an African American Man. I remember the build-up to that episode (which was called “Dark Victory”) but I don’t remember how it ended either…

IIRC the guy said something about how he might not have asked her out if he’d known she was white and they decided to be just friends, which means he was never seen or heard from again.

I remember an older show which had a similar theme. There was an episode of The Courtship of Eddie’s Father where Eddie set Bill Bixby up with the single mother of one of his classmates. Awkwardness ensues when it turns out that the woman was black. They eventually laughed about it and had a nice evening but a relationship was out of the question.
